We wish to clarify the position of the UK Apologetics Library regarding recent protests outside facilities linked to the Ahmadi Religion of Peace and Light (AROPL).
The UK Apologetics Library does not support, encourage, or participate in violence, intimidation, harassment, threats, or aggressive demonstrations directed at members of the Ahmadi Religion of Peace and Light. Our work is rooted in Christian principles, which require us to oppose such conduct. While we strongly disagree with the teachings, claims, and leadership structure of the movement, we do not believe that hostility or personal confrontation toward individuals is the correct or effective response.
Our focus has always centred on examining teachings, public claims, historical evidence, leadership accountability, and the potential impact of those beliefs on followers. These substantive concerns should be addressed through documented evidence, rigorous research, public scrutiny, objective journalism, open discussion, and lawful investigation by appropriate authorities, not through aggression.
We wholeheartedly condemn any behavior that places individuals at risk or creates an atmosphere of fear.
Aggressive protests risk producing the opposite effect of what critics intend. They allow groups to portray themselves primarily as victims of persecution, shifting public attention away from legitimate, factual questions regarding doctrine, leadership claims, failed predictions, organizational history, or the recorded experiences of former members.
When public discussion becomes focused on hostile behavior by opponents, the core issues become secondary. The strongest approach is to allow the public records, official court dockets, and verified evidence to speak for themselves, encouraging a careful examination of the historical record and the movement’s own published teachings.
Our objective is not to target individuals, but to encourage informed scrutiny of claims and to promote transparency, accountability, and public awareness through verified research.
